The Tees Valley Combined Authority (TVCA) is a statutory body for Tees Valley. The five Tees Valley local authorities, Darlington, Hartlepool, Middlesbrough, Redcar & Cleveland and Stockton, alongside the business community and other partners, unite within the Combined Authority to improve the economic potential of the area through development, transport, infrastructure, skills and most importantly through culture. The Combined Authority creates a single voice for the area on these key matters, providing greater power and resources for the Tees Valley area. It builds on the areas’ existing assets and helps to strengthen the local economy, bringing with it new business investment, the creation of more jobs, improved transport links and improved local skills.

The Authority incorporates the highly successful Local Enterprise Partnership, which previously operated under the brand Tees Valley Unlimited, and sustains strong links with the local business community and other partners. In October 2015, the five Tees Valley local authorities and the Tees Valley Local Enterprise Partnership signed a devolution deal with Government. The deal provided for the transfer of specific powers and responsibilities on economic growth, including transport, skills and regeneration from Whitehall to the Tees Valley. The Tees Valley devolution deal also included the establishment of a Tees Valley Investment Fund to drive economic growth in the Tees Valley. An additional £15m per year will be invested by the Tees Valley, alongside existing capital funding devolved for investment in the local economy. Some of this is being invested in the development of Culture and Tourism.

Great Place: Greater Tees is an ambitious multi partner, Tees Valley wide culture and capacity development programme led by Tees Valley Combined Authority and funded by the joint Arts Council England, Heritage Lottery Fund and Historic England ‘Great Place’ scheme. The £1.5 million Programme, led by TVCA, and developed in partnership with arts and cultural organisations that are closest to our communities and span the Tees Valley geography and demography offers the opportunity to build communities and engagement.
We aim to use culture to create genuine, shared and positive sense of place and identity across the ‘new’ Tees Valley (under the TVCA). This identity will inform our local social and economic policies.

We believe that alongside strengthening and increasing the resilience of the cultural infrastructure, skills and sustainability of creative organisation, this work will connect communities particularly those disempowered or marginalised, through high quality participatory work, delivering a range of outcomes including empowerment and personal development. The Tees Valley communities will explore and celebrate the artistic life and heritage that’s meaningful to them and place our communities and arts and heritage organisations at the heart of delivery in the Tees Valley.

The overall purpose of the post is to manage and deliver a programme of inspiring and engaging work enabling many people of Tees Valley to participate in arts and culture for the first time. The project manager will build capacity in cultural delivery and ensure that the project outcomes are delivered on time and within the defined budget.
